Clinically Managed Wellness

Meaning

Clinically Managed Wellness represents a structured, evidence-based approach to health optimization where wellness strategies are overseen and directed by licensed healthcare professionals utilizing clinical diagnostic tools and therapeutic principles. This model contrasts sharply with generalized self-help by grounding personalized interventions in objective physiological data, such as advanced hormone panels, genetic markers, and metabolic assessments. The focus is on proactive health maintenance, risk mitigation, and the optimization of biological systems, particularly the endocrine system, to extend healthspan and improve functional capacity. This approach ensures that all interventions, from nutritional protocols to exercise regimens, are clinically appropriate and safe for the individual’s unique health profile.
